Sumari: | The present research is focused on knowing the trophic condition in Sixto Duran Ballen reservoir of Bolivar Canton; the study was not experimental, monthly samplings were made to measure parameters insitu and laboratory both physicists and chemists; applying Carlson's IET methodology for the analysis of moderated waters which was adapted by Toledo for tropical waters. PH measurements were made with an average of monthly measurements of 9,5; Temperature of 29ºC, CE 202 µS/cm, OD of 6,5 Mg/l, Depth of 0,5 m, PT of 635 u/l and Chlorophyll to 41,7u/l in 5 points; 3 correspond to the river mouths representative by the rivers of Rio Grande, Rio Barro, Rio Caña Grande, and 2 points inside the reservoir. The samplings were done during October, November and December, 2015. With the information obtained Depth, Phosphorus and Chlorophyll were calculated the IET using the modified methodology of Toledo (1982), obtaining general average of the IET of 82 which indicates that the reservoir presents an eutrophic condition because the classification of Toledo. If this value is superior to 55 the aquatic species present in the reservoir will be affected by the excess of nutrients and consequently the proliferation of anoxic algae that makes the oxygen exhausted because of the breathing and decomposition of them, provoking the death by asphyxiation of the organisms. |
